2. Make You the Focal Point
Your dating profile isn’t the time for group shots or blurry phone snaps from the back row of a concert. You should be front and center in your photos—with your face clearly visible, in sharp focus, and lit well. The only exception for including someone in your photo is a pet! Photos with dogs and cats are shown to have higher response rates. And you likely already have dozens of photos with your pet in your camera roll.
3. Show Your Full Self
This doesn’t mean you need swimsuit shots or gym selfies. But including a few full-body photos gives a more complete picture and helps you come across as genuine and confident.
4. Ditch the Selfie Overload
One or two is fine, but a profile full of selfies can give off the wrong impression. Instead, aim to have your images tell a story—maybe you’re out for a walk, grabbing a coffee, laughing in a relaxed setting. 5. Dress to Impress (Just a Bit)
No need for black tie or cocktail dress, but leave the stained hoodie on the couch. Wear something you’d actually go on a date in. Choose colors and styles that flatter you, make you feel like a million bucks, and think about where you’ll be photographed—your outfit should feel natural in the setting. 6. Skip the Filters—Use Great Lighting Instead
Over-filtered or overly edited photos are a huge turn-off. Your matches want to connect with the real you, not a heavily altered version. The best way to glow? Natural, flattering lighting. 7. Smile! Seriously.
Ditch the duck lips. A warm, genuine smile and direct eye contact with the camera builds instant connection. This is your moment to radiate positive energy—and attract someone who’s ready to meet the real you. While this picture is being taken, try thinking of someone you genuinely like spending time with—then a more dynamic, relaxed smile will come more naturally. 8. Update Your Photos Often
According to eHarmony, switching out your photos every couple of weeks can increase engagement. A fresh image can reset your momentum and show you’re active and intentional.
9. Include One Great Close-Up
People want to see your face—especially your eyes! A well-lit, close-up photo helps establish trust and connection. It might feel a little vulnerable (or down right scary), but that’s where a great photographer comes in.
